Open-Plan Kitchens
Blending dining, living, and cooking areas, open-plan kitchens maximize natural light and social interaction. They suit contemporary homes, encouraging connection while offering seamless flow between spaces.
Farmhouse Kitchens
Timeless and inviting, farmhouse kitchens feature rustic wood tones, open shelving, and cozy cabinetry. Their practical yet warm design appeals to those who value tradition and effortless charm.
Industrial Kitchens
Characterized by exposed beams, metal accents, and concrete finishes, industrial kitchens deliver bold, edgy style. Perfect for creative professionals or those drawn to urban, minimalist aesthetics.
Minimalist Kitchens
Less is more in minimalist kitchens—clean lines, hidden storage, and monochromatic palettes create a serene, uncluttered environment ideal for those prioritizing simplicity and order.
Country Kitchens
Warm and welcoming, country kitchens blend cabinets with vintage touches, bright whites, and natural materials. They reflect a homespun elegance, perfect for family gatherings and comfortable living.
